In the small New South Wales town of Cassilis, the great energy transition has arrived not as a distant promise but as a daily rumble of oversized trucks on the Golden Highway. To protect a community of 300 from the collision of rural scale and industrial demand, the state government has deployed an adaptive intersection system that reads approaching traffic and briefly slows the highway — a quiet experiment in whether intelligent infrastructure can absorb what blunt engineering cannot.
